Dear Parents/Guardians,WIth the situation regarding Covid-19, Governor Jared Polis issued an executive order that suspends in-person instruction at all public and private schools from March 23 to April 17, 2020, which includes Prairie School. The administration and teachers will be meeting on Monday the 23rd to discuss educational opportunities through distance learning for students during the closure. During the week of March 23rd-March 26th our teachers will be preparing for implementation of distance learning for Prairie Students which we expect to begin on March 30th.  Prairie staff will be in contact with you regarding plans for the start of instruction sometime next week. We are currently working through the process of being able to provide meals for students 18 and under if needed. More information to follow in the upcoming week regarding this matter.  With our school closure: - All school-related activities and events scheduled during the closure will be canceled or postponed. -  CHSAA has suspended all spring sports and activities until April 18th.- All non-school related events scheduled to take place in our buildings will be canceled.- Bookmobile will be cancelling all stops until April 9th. - All school buildings will continue to be cleaned and sanitized.- State testing for the 2019-2020 school years have been cancelled.   - We will share information as soon as it becomes available so everyone can plan accordingly.   Thank you,  Mrs. Tabitha Piel  and  Mr. Joe Kimmel

What a fun filled day the second graders had on Friday learning about animal biodiversity and adaptations! We spent some time reading about different animal teeth and how they can help animals survive, learned about physical adaptations by exploring various bird beaks, and created bird house prototypes.

Zones of regulation.... Learning all about our emotions. Color zone green means happy and ready to learn. Color zone blue means sleepy or sick. Color zone yellow means silly or worried. Color zone red means angry or upset. Then we learned tools to help us when we need to get out of the yellow, blue, and red zone to get back to the green zone so we are ready to learn.
